Understanding Edge Banding
Edge banding refers to the material applied to the exposed edges of furniture panels, providing aesthetics, durability, and protection against moisture infiltration. It comes in various materials, such as wood, veneer, laminate, and PVC.
Choosing the Right Removal Method
The best method for removing edge banding depends on the adhesive used and your access to tools. Here are the most common techniques:
1. Heat Method
This method is effective for removing thermoplastic adhesives, such as those commonly used in PVC edge banding. Heat softens the adhesive, making it easier to peel off the banding.
Tools: Heat gun or hairdryer
Steps:
1. Direct the heat gun or hairdryer towards the edge banding, moving it evenly to avoid overheating.
2. Once the adhesive becomes soft and pliable, use a flathead screwdriver or a thin putty knife to gently pry off the banding.
2. Chemical Method
Chemical solvents can dissolve certain types of adhesives, making edge banding easier to remove.
Tools: Chemical solvent (e.g., acetone, paint thinner, or denatured alcohol), gloves, eye protection
Steps:
1. Wear gloves and eye protection for safety.
2. Apply the solvent to a cloth or sponge and gently rub it along the edge banding.
3. Wait for the solvent to take effect, usually a few minutes, until the adhesive starts to soften.
4. Use a putty knife or a scraper to carefully remove the banding.
3. Mechanical Method
If the adhesive is strong or you have limited access to heat or chemicals, mechanical methods can be used.
Tools: Sandpaper or a sanding block, power sander
Steps:
1. Use coarse sandpaper or a power sander to sand off the top layer of the edge banding.
2. Once the adhesive is exposed, switch to finer sandpaper to carefully remove the remaining adhesive and smooth the edge.
Tips for Successful Edge Banding Removal* Test the removal method on an inconspicuous area first to ensure it does not damage the underlying surface.
* Use a sharp, thin blade for more precise cutting and less damage.
* Wear appropriate safety gear, such as gloves and eye protection.
* If you encounter stubborn adhesive, try a combination of methods to ensure complete removal.
